Over the past 6 months or so, Bryson has become very fond of the game Memory. Like, we play it at least 3 or 4 times. Every day. Most days it's more like 6 or 7 times. We've even made our own version using letters to play during his school time. He loves the game and he is actually really good at it.
Setting up the game is half the fun. It's never in a perfect grid of course. It's usually a circle or one big line or no pattern whatsoever. The other day he outlined the coffee table. A few days later it was all shoved against the wall. And, that is how we played.
During the game I love to watch how he collects all his matches. They pile up in his hand where he holds on tight to them. It makes me laugh.
When the game is over we have to set our match piles down and see who has the biggest pile to determine the winner. 9 times out of 10, it's him. Really. Even if I try to beat him, I can't. He thinks it's funny.
We have 2 sets of cards we call "cheater cards". The Belle match is a little bent too and almost ready to join the cheater pile. Santa may need to bring a new "copy" of Memory to our house this year. (blurry pic but I am too lazy to retake it)
These are his favorite to find although Peter Pan is his all time favorite match. He goes as far as trading you a match if you happen to get Peter Pan.
Playing Memory. Just one of those everyday things in our life right now I don't want to forget.
